Elkins West Virginia 56 Passenger Charter Bus Rental Planning
Planning an Elkins West Virginia 56 Passenger Charter Bus Rental and Motor Coach Service is usually about more than finding a large vehicle. Groups in Randolph County often need one reliable way to keep students, guests, employees, athletes, church members, or relatives together while moving between hotels, venues, campuses, parks, and longer-distance destinations. A full-size 56 passenger coach is especially useful when the group is too large for vans or rideshares and when multiple personal cars would create parking, timing, and communication problems.
United Coachways helps organizers think through the whole trip before departure: where the coach can load, how much time guests need to board, whether luggage or equipment will be carried, and what happens after the event ends. In a mountain region like Elkins, route timing matters. A schedule that looks simple on paper may need extra time for rural roads, weather, venue traffic, or a late-running program. Good planning keeps the day comfortable instead of rushed.

How Local Groups Use Full-Size Motor Coach Transportation
A 56 passenger motor coach works well for groups that want one coordinated transportation plan. Event planners use full-size coaches for conference arrivals, evening shuttles, group dinners, and guest transfers. Schools use them for field trips, academic travel, band movement, and student activities where supervision and headcounts are easier when everyone rides together. Teams use coaches for athletes, coaches, staff, coolers, uniforms, and gear, especially when trips extend beyond Elkins.
Churches, companies, tour groups, and families also benefit from a single coach. A church group can ride together to a retreat or service project. A company can move employees to a meeting without asking everyone to drive separately. Families can simplify reunion travel, funeral transportation, or multi-stop sightseeing. The value is not only the number of seats; it is the shared schedule, the reduced parking pressure, and the ability to keep one group moving as one group.

Comfort, Luggage, Passenger Flow, and Long-Distance Travel
A full-size motor coach is best suited to trips where comfort and capacity both matter. Compared with smaller vehicles, a 56 passenger coach gives larger groups room to settle in for the ride, and many trips can be planned with luggage, instruments, sports equipment, presentation materials, or personal bags in mind. For long-distance group travel, that space can make the difference between a stressful ride and a manageable travel day.
Passenger flow should be planned before the coach arrives. If everyone is bringing overnight bags, the loading area should allow enough time for luggage to be stored before boarding. If the group includes older adults, younger students, or people who need more time to get seated, the pickup window should be realistic. If passengers will carry coolers, uniforms, supplies, or display materials, the quote request should describe those items in advance. Clear information helps match the service to the trip and helps the group avoid last-minute surprises.
Pickup Windows, Staging, Route Timing, and Return Transportation
Successful coach transportation around Elkins starts with practical timing. A pickup time is not the same as a departure time. For many groups, passengers need a window to arrive, check in with the organizer, load luggage, and board. Schools may need time for attendance. Event guests may need help finding the right coach. Teams may need a few extra minutes for equipment. Building that time into the schedule prevents the first stop from delaying every stop after it.
Staging is also important. Some venues have convenient curb space, while others may require the coach to load from a designated area or circle back after guests are ready. For downtown events, conferences, festivals, or busy evening programs, the coach may need a clear plan for where it waits, where it loads, and how the organizer will communicate when the group is ready to leave. Return transportation should be planned just as carefully as arrival transportation. If an event has a fixed end time, the coach can be scheduled accordingly. If the event may run late, the planner should discuss flexibility, waiting time, or a staged departure. For multi-stop routes, it helps to list every pickup and drop-off in the order the group wants to travel, including hotel stops, venue transfers, meal breaks, and final returns.
What to Include in a 56 Passenger Charter Bus Quote Request
The best quote requests are specific. Start with the passenger count, even if it is an estimate, and note whether the group may grow. Include the trip date, pickup location, final destination, desired departure time, and expected return time. If the coach will make multiple stops in Elkins, Beverly, Belington, Parsons, Mill Creek, or other nearby localities, list those stops in order. If the trip includes a venue such as Davis & Elkins College, Phil Gainer Community Center, Beverly Heritage Center, or The Railyard Event & Conference Center, mention the event schedule and whether the coach needs to remain nearby.
Also include luggage and equipment details. A day trip with backpacks is different from a weekend trip with suitcases. A sports team has different needs from a corporate group carrying display materials. Tell United Coachways if passengers will need hotel shuttling, an airport pickup, a late-night return, a multi-day itinerary, or transportation between several event locations. If you are not sure about the exact schedule, share what you know. A transportation specialist can help you identify missing details and turn a rough plan into a workable itinerary.
